The Current State of the Silver Market: A Balancing Act
Silver's price has seen considerable fluctuation in recent years, influenced by a complex interplay of factors. While it's primarily viewed as a precious metal, a significant portion of its demand stems from its industrial applications. This dual nature creates a unique dynamic, making it sensitive to both macroeconomic conditions and industrial growth.
Industrial Demand: Silver is crucial in various industries, including electronics, solar energy, and automotive manufacturing. Growth in these sectors translates directly into higher silver demand, potentially boosting its price. The ongoing transition to renewable energy sources, for example, is a significant positive driver for silver's industrial demand.
Investment Demand: Silver also serves as a safe-haven asset, attracting investors seeking diversification and protection against inflation. Concerns about inflation, economic uncertainty, and geopolitical instability often drive investors towards precious metals, including silver. This increased investment demand can fuel price increases.
Supply and Production: Mining production plays a critical role in determining silver's price. Production constraints, geopolitical instability in mining regions, and environmental regulations can all restrict supply, potentially leading to price hikes.
US Dollar Strength: The value of the US dollar inversely affects precious metal prices, including silver. A stronger dollar generally leads to lower silver prices, as it becomes more expensive for buyers using other currencies.
Factors Potentially Fueling a Silver Surge:
Several factors point towards the potential for a further silver price increase in the coming year:
Inflationary Pressures: Persistent inflation continues to be a global concern. Silver, as an inflation hedge, often sees increased demand during inflationary periods, driving its price upward.
Green Energy Revolution: The escalating demand for silver in solar panels and other renewable energy technologies is a major factor supporting its long-term price outlook. This is a significant driver of silver investment.
Geopolitical Risks: Global political instability and uncertainty often trigger a flight to safety, boosting demand for precious metals like silver.
Limited Supply: Silver's supply is not as easily expandable as some other commodities, making it susceptible to supply shocks that can significantly impact its price.
Factors That Could Dampen Silver's Shine:
Despite the positive indicators, several factors could impede silver's price growth:
Economic Slowdown: A global economic downturn could reduce industrial demand for silver, negatively impacting its price.
US Dollar Strength: A strengthening US dollar could make silver more expensive for international buyers, dampening demand.
Technological Advancements: The development of alternative materials for some of silver's industrial applications could reduce its demand in the future.
Increased Mining Production: An increase in silver mining production could increase supply, potentially leading to lower prices.
Silver ETFs and Investments: Navigating the Market
For investors interested in participating in the silver market, several options exist, including:
Physical Silver: Purchasing physical silver bars or coins allows for direct ownership of the asset. However, storage and security considerations need to be taken into account.
Silver ETFs (Exchange-Traded Funds): Silver ETFs offer a convenient and cost-effective way to invest in silver without the complexities of physical ownership. They track the price of silver, offering exposure to the market's performance.
